Se você está procurando testar Wayland, entender o que é antes de usá -lo ou aprender como habilitá -lo e desativá -lo no Ubuntu, este guia será valioso de uma maneira ou de outra.
Este guia discutirá o que é Wayland, como funciona e como habilitá -lo e desativá -lo em seu sistema Ubuntu.
Vamos começar.
O que é Wayland
A melhor maneira de definir Wayland é chamá -lo Um protocolo usado pelos gerentes de janelas de composição para se comunicar com o cliente e a biblioteca C do Wayland Protocol.
Um gerenciador de janelas de composição, encurtado coloquialmente para um compositor, é um gerenciador do Windows que fornece aos aplicativos um buffer fora da tela para cada janela. Um compositor pode interagir com os gráficos e o sistema de janelas criando:
O Compositor implementado pelo Wayland Protocol pode ser um servidor de exibição em execução no kernel, X Application ou um cliente Wayland, como servidores sem raiz ou tela cheia, outros servidores, outros servidores ou aplicativos básicos.
A equipe inicial de desenvolvedores voluntários que ajudou a desenvolver o protocolo Wayland o criou como uma substituição mais simples e rápida de X. A tecnologia X11 foi o servidor de exibição padrão usado pela maioria dos ambientes de desktop Linux. No entanto, devido a vários problemas no servidor X11, incluindo vulnerabilidades de segurança e problemas de desempenho, a equipe liderada por Kristian Høgsberg desenvolveu Wayland como uma alternativa.
Por que Wayland
Comparado a outros servidores de exibição, o protocolo de exibição de Wayland é seguro e rápido. Wayland define todos os aplicativos como um cliente e uma unidade de processo gráfico como o servidor. Ao contrário do X11, Wayland permite que cada aplicativo use o protocolo em uma funcionalidade independente.
Como Wayland lida com cada aplicativo em uma sessão independente do protocolo, ele melhora o desempenho porque o servidor não precisa gerenciar todos os aplicativos de uma só vez. Em vez disso, os aplicativos necessários desenham itens necessários independentes.
O desenvolvimento de Wayland melhorou, adicionando mais recursos como o Xwayland que permite que os usuários trabalhem com aplicativos Wayland baseados em X11.
A imagem abaixo mostra a arquitetura de Wayland.
Como habilitar e desativar Wayland no Ubuntu
Ao longo dos anos, graças em parte a uma equipe de desenvolvimento e comunidade ativa, algumas distribuições Linux adotaram Wayland e permitem que você o habilite durante o login.
Para ativar o Wayland no Ubuntu, siga as etapas abaixo:
Para este tutorial, você deve ter privilégios de raiz para editar arquivos específicos. O tutorial também assume que você está executando o gnome como seu ambiente de desktop padrão.
Editar o arquivo/etc/gdm3/daemon.conf
No arquivo, procure a seguinte entrada #waylandeNable = false
Descomposição A entrada para desativar Wayland ou deixar descomentável para habilitar Wayland.
Feche, salve o arquivo e reinicie o GDM usando o comando:
SUDO Service GDM3 Reiniciar
Você também pode aplicar as alterações reiniciando seu sistema.
Para usar o Ubuntu sobre Wayland, clique no ícone Configurações no menu de login, selecione "Ubuntu em Wayland" e depois login. Verifique se você permitiu Wayland, deixando a linha no arquivo acima não nomeado.
Conclusão
Este tutorial lhe deu uma idéia do que é o protocolo Wayland, como funciona e como ativá -lo e desativá -lo no Ubuntu.
Em despedida, lembre -se de que este não é um guia de protocolo Wayland ou guia de referência. O objetivo era apresentá -lo ao protocolo Wayland, mostrar como funciona e como você pode habilitá -lo e desativá -lo em um sistema Ubuntu.
Se você quiser mais informações, pode verificar a documentação oficial:
https: // wayland.Freedesktop.org/docs/html